On the state side, candidates who have been invited to participate are Republican Matthew Harrington and Democrat Kendra Williams, who are competing in Senate District 33; Democrat John McAdams and Republican Lucas Lanigan, who have their sights set on House District 141; Republican Pamela Buck and Democrat Anne-Marie Mastraccio, who are vying for the seat in House District 142; and Democrat Wesley Davie and Republican Ann Marie Fredericks, who are seeking office in House District 143. Sanford residents on Nov. 5 will elect two city councilors and vote on three referendum questions that would pay for infrastructure projects and secure land for a future fire station. City Council Meeting Times City Council Meetings are held on the First and Third Tuesday of the Month, City Hall Council Chambers, 919 Main Street, Sanford, Maine.
